A double date at the Pala Unical in Mantua on 1 and 2 October 2026, and three more double dates: Turin on 17 and 18 October 2026 (Inalpi Arena); Bologna on 3 and 4 November 2026 (Unipol Arena); Florence on 6 and 7 November 2026 (Nelson Mandela Forum). These are the Italian dates of Laura Pausini’s new major live marathon, the Italian singer-songwriter who has already won a Grammy Award and five Latin Grammy Awards. In March 2026, she will make her international debut in Pamplona, Spain, followed by stops in Tenerife, Barcelona, Valencia, and Madrid. She will then tour Latin America, including Uruguay, Argentina, Chile, Peru, Colombia, Ecuador, Costa Rica, Mexico, the Dominican Republic, and Puerto Rico. The singer, who rose to prominence with "La solitudine" in 1993, will tour the United States, visiting Miami, Orlando, Dallas, Los Angeles, Chicago, Toronto, and New York. In autumn it will be Italy’s and Europe’s turn, then Brazil again in February 2027, and finally a return home with a mega stadium show. An extremely busy schedule for a worldwide musician who has been touring the world with her Italian music for over 30 years.
